The meaning of ester is any of a class of often fragrant organic compounds that can be represented by the formula rcoor' and that are usually formed by the reaction between an acid and an alcohol with elimination of water. An ester is an organic compound where the hydrogen in the compound's carboxyl group is replaced with a hydrocarbon group Esters are derived from carboxylic acids and (usually) alcohol. Key takeaway an ester has an or group attached to the carbon atom of a carbonyl group.

The general structure of an ester is rcoor', where r and r' represent alkyl or aryl groups Esters are derived from the condensation reaction between a carboxylic acid and an alcohol, resulting in the elimination of water. An ester can be thought of as a product of a condensation reaction of an acid (usually an organic acid) and an alcohol (or phenol compound), although there are other ways to form esters.
